How long does tzatziki last in fridge?
Homemade tzatziki sauce can last for up to 2 weeks, when using very fresh yogurt, stored in an airtight container in the fridge. Keep in mind though, that it will only last as long as your yogurt, so make sure to use fresh yogurt, not yogurt that is expiring tomorrow.
How do you eat tzatziki in Greece?
Greeks usually eat tzatziki with bread, it is also used for the famous souvlaki wrapped in a pita and ofcourse in gyros. Almost all Greeks love dipping bread and Greek fries in tzatziki that is served at every traditional restaurant.
Can I freeze tzatziki?
Yes, you can freeze tzatziki. Tzatziki can be frozen for around 3 months. To freeze tzatziki, you will need to make sure it’s well wrapped and protected from freezer burn. It’s also a good idea to split it into individual portion sizes.
How do you pronounce tzatziki sauce?
The easiest way of learning its correct pronunciation is the rule that the -tz sound in Greek is equivalent to the -zz in pizza. So by transcribing it using the -zz sound from pizza, the correct pronunciation of tzatziki is zza-zzee-key, which is much closer to the native pronunciation heard in the audio file.

Is tzatziki a probiotic?
Yogurt is at the heart of tzatziki, which means that it is naturally probiotic! Unfortunately, not all store-bought yogurts are bursting with probiotic cultures.
